Back To Previous

Cullinan Park

  • 12414 Highway 6 S
  • Sugar Land, TX 77478
Cullinan Park
view map
  • Overview

    With 754 acres, Cullinan Park is one of the largest nature parks in the Houston area and features an observation tower, nature trails, a .33 mile trail around White Lake, restroom facility, boardwalk and a scenic overlook, as well as educational signage throughout the park. Hours: Sunrise to Sunset